Major Features: - Invoice Expenses: Allow linking billable expenses to invoices with automatic total calculations - Add expenses to invoices via "Generate from Time/Costs" workflow - Display expenses in invoice view, edit forms, and PDF exports - Track expense states (approved, invoiced, reimbursed) with automatic unlinking on invoice deletion - Update PDF generator and CSV exports to include expense line items - Enhanced PDF Invoice Editor: Complete redesign using Konva.js for visual drag-and-drop layout design - Add 40+ draggable elements (company info, invoice data, shapes, text, advanced elements) - Implement comprehensive properties panel for precise element customization (position, fonts, colors, opacity) - Add canvas toolbar with alignment tools, zoom controls, and layer management - Support keyboard shortcuts (copy/paste, duplicate, arrow key positioning) - Save designs as JSON for editing and generate clean HTML/CSS for rendering - Add real-time preview with live data - Uploads Persistence: Implement Docker volume persistence for user-uploaded files - Add app_uploads volume to all Docker Compose configurations - Ensure company logos and avatars persist across container rebuilds and restarts - Create migration script for existing installations - Update directory structure with proper permissions (755 for dirs, 644 for files) Database & Backend: - Add invoice_pdf_design_json column to settings table via Alembic migration - Extend Invoice model with expenses relationship - Update admin routes for PDF layout designer endpoints - Enhance invoice routes to handle expense linking/unlinking Frontend & UI: - Redesign PDF layout editor template with Konva.js canvas (2484 lines, major overhaul) - Update invoice edit/view templates to display and manage expenses - Add expense sections to invoice forms with unlink functionality - Enhance UI components with keyboard shortcuts support - Update multiple templates for consistency and accessibility Testing & Documentation: - Add comprehensive test suites for invoice expenses, PDF layouts, and uploads persistence - Create detailed documentation for all new features (5 new docs) - Include migration guides and troubleshooting sections Infrastructure: - Update docker-compose files (main, example, remote, remote-dev, local-test) with uploads volume - Configure pytest for new test modules - Add template filters for currency formatting and expense display This update significantly enhances TimeTracker's invoice management capabilities, improves the PDF customization experience, and ensures uploaded files persist reliably across deployments.

#!/usr/bin/env python3
|
|
"""
|
|
Migration script to ensure uploads directory structure for persistence.
|
|
|
|
This migration:
|
|
1. Creates the uploads directory structure if it doesn't exist
|
|
2. Ensures proper permissions for the uploads directories
|
|
3. Verifies that logos and avatars subdirectories exist
|
|
4. Creates .gitkeep files to preserve directory structure in git
|
|
|
|
Run this script to prepare the application for persistent file uploads.
|
|
"""
|
|
|
|
import os
|
|
import sys
|
|
import stat
|
|
|
|
def ensure_uploads_directories():
|
|
"""Ensure uploads directory structure exists with proper permissions"""
|
|
print("=== Ensuring Uploads Directory Structure ===")
|
|
|
|
# Define the upload directories that need to exist
|
|
# Support both /app/app/static/uploads (container) and app/static/uploads (local)
|
|
possible_base_paths = [
|
|
'/app/app/static/uploads', # Docker container path
|
|
'app/static/uploads', # Local development path
|
|
]
|
|
|
|
# Try to find the correct base path
|
|
base_path = None
|
|
for path in possible_base_paths:
|
|
parent = os.path.dirname(path)
|
|
if os.path.exists(parent) or path.startswith('/app'):
|
|
base_path = path
|
|
break
|
|
|
|
if not base_path:
|
|
print("⚠ Could not determine base path. Using default: app/static/uploads")
|
|
base_path = 'app/static/uploads'
|
|
|
|
print(f"Using base path: {base_path}")
|
|
|
|
# Define subdirectories
|
|
subdirectories = ['logos', 'avatars']
|
|
|
|
try:
|
|
# Create main uploads directory
|
|
if not os.path.exists(base_path):
|
|
os.makedirs(base_path, mode=0o755, exist_ok=True)
|
|
print(f"✓ Created uploads directory: {base_path}")
|
|
else:
|
|
print(f"✓ Uploads directory exists: {base_path}")
|
|
|
|
# Set permissions on uploads directory
|
|
try:
|
|
os.chmod(base_path, stat.S_IRWXU | stat.S_IRGRP | stat.S_IXGRP | stat.S_IROTH | stat.S_IXOTH)
|
|
print(f"✓ Set permissions (755) on: {base_path}")
|
|
except Exception as e:
|
|
print(f"⚠ Could not set permissions on {base_path}: {e}")
|
|
|
|
# Create subdirectories
|
|
for subdir in subdirectories:
|
|
subdir_path = os.path.join(base_path, subdir)
|
|
if not os.path.exists(subdir_path):
|
|
os.makedirs(subdir_path, mode=0o755, exist_ok=True)
|
|
print(f"✓ Created subdirectory: {subdir_path}")
|
|
else:
|
|
print(f"✓ Subdirectory exists: {subdir_path}")
|
|
|
|
# Set permissions on subdirectory
|
|
try:
|
|
os.chmod(subdir_path, stat.S_IRWXU | stat.S_IRGRP | stat.S_IXGRP | stat.S_IROTH | stat.S_IXOTH)
|
|
print(f"✓ Set permissions (755) on: {subdir_path}")
|
|
except Exception as e:
|
|
print(f"⚠ Could not set permissions on {subdir_path}: {e}")
|
|
|
|
# Create .gitkeep file to preserve directory in git
|
|
gitkeep_path = os.path.join(subdir_path, '.gitkeep')
|
|
if not os.path.exists(gitkeep_path):
|
|
try:
|
|
with open(gitkeep_path, 'w') as f:
|
|
f.write('# This file ensures the directory is tracked by git\n')
|
|
print(f"✓ Created .gitkeep in: {subdir_path}")
|
|
except Exception as e:
|
|
print(f"⚠ Could not create .gitkeep in {subdir_path}: {e}")
|
|
|
|
# Test write permissions
|
|
print("\nTesting write permissions...")
|
|
for subdir in subdirectories:
|
|
subdir_path = os.path.join(base_path, subdir)
|
|
test_file = os.path.join(subdir_path, '.test_write_permissions')
|
|
try:
|
|
with open(test_file, 'w') as f:
|
|
f.write('test')
|
|
os.remove(test_file)
|
|
print(f"✓ Write permission test passed: {subdir_path}")
|
|
except Exception as e:
|
|
print(f"⚠ Write permission test failed for {subdir_path}: {e}")
|
|
|
|
print("\n=== Uploads Directory Structure Ready ===")
|
|
print("\nDirectory structure:")
|
|
print(f" {base_path}/")
|
|
for subdir in subdirectories:
|
|
print(f" ├── {subdir}/")
|
|
|
|
return True
|
|
|
|
except Exception as e:
|
|
print(f"\n✗ Error ensuring uploads directory structure: {e}")
|
|
return False
|
|
|
|
|
|
def verify_docker_volume_config():
|
|
"""Verify that Docker volume configuration is present"""
|
|
print("\n=== Verifying Docker Volume Configuration ===")
|
|
|
|
compose_files = [
|
|
'docker-compose.yml',
|
|
'docker-compose.example.yml',
|
|
'docker-compose.remote.yml',
|
|
'docker-compose.local-test.yml',
|
|
'docker-compose.remote-dev.yml',
|
|
]
|
|
|
|
for compose_file in compose_files:
|
|
if os.path.exists(compose_file):
|
|
with open(compose_file, 'r') as f:
|
|
content = f.read()
|
|
if 'app_uploads' in content or 'uploads' in content:
|
|
print(f"✓ {compose_file} has uploads volume configured")
|
|
else:
|
|
print(f"⚠ {compose_file} may be missing uploads volume configuration")
|
|
else:
|
|
print(f" {compose_file} not found (optional)")
|
|
|
|
print("\n=== Volume Configuration Verification Complete ===")
|
|
|
|
|
|
def main():
|
|
"""Main migration function"""
|
|
print("\n" + "="*60)
|
|
print(" Uploads Persistence Migration")
|
|
print("="*60 + "\n")
|
|
|
|
success = True
|
|
|
|
# Ensure directory structure
|
|
if not ensure_uploads_directories():
|
|
success = False
|
|
|
|
# Verify Docker configuration
|
|
verify_docker_volume_config()
|
|
|
|
if success:
|
|
print("\n" + "="*60)
|
|
print(" ✓ Migration completed successfully!")
|
|
print("="*60)
|
|
print("\nNext steps:")
|
|
print("1. If using Docker, rebuild your containers:")
|
|
print(" docker-compose down")
|
|
print(" docker-compose up -d")
|
|
print("\n2. Your uploaded logos and avatars will now persist")
|
|
print(" between container rebuilds.")
|
|
print("\n3. Existing uploaded files should remain intact.")
|
|
print("="*60 + "\n")
|
|
return 0
|
|
else:
|
|
print("\n" + "="*60)
|
|
print(" ⚠ Migration completed with warnings")
|
|
print("="*60)
|
|
print("\nSome steps failed, but the application may still work.")
|
|
print("Check the warnings above for details.")
|
|
print("="*60 + "\n")
|
|
return 1
|
|
|
|
|
|
if __name__ == '__main__':
|
|
sys.exit(main())
